SEBI is rolling out a series of stricter regulations aimed at reining in speculative listings and improving the quality of companies going public via the SME IPO route.
The chairman of Securities and Exchange Board of India (SEBI), Tuhin Kanta Pandey, has confirmed that the much-anticipated IPO of the National Stock Exchange of India (NSE) is still on track and that SEBI will provide a formal No Objection Certificate (NOC) “at the appropriate time”.
Amazon-backed grocery chain More Retail is preparing for a major IPO in India, targeting a roughly $300 million (≈ ₹2,000 crore) raise, according to people familiar with the matter.
India is set to invest US$ 10 billion (around ₹85,000 crore) to build a fleet of 112 crude-oil tankers domestically by 2040, as part of a bold push under its “Atmanirbhar Bharat” (self-reliant India) strategy.
A recent system failure at Delhi’s Indira Gandhi International Airport has exposed deep-rooted vulnerabilities in India’s air traffic control (ATC) infrastructure — raising questions about why legacy systems were allowed to persist despite urgent calls for modernization.
